摘要
The X-ray structure analyses of tetramethylammonium and tetraethylammonium salts of tetrafluorotetracyanoquinodimethanide (TCNQF(4)(-.)) (NMe(4)(+). TCNQF(4)(-.) and NEt(4)(+). TCNQF(4)(-.)) were performed. In these crystals the TCNQF(4)(-.) molecules form dimers, which are stacked in a plane-to-plane manner to columns. Recrystallization of NMe(4)(+). TCNQF(4)(-.) in the presence of TCNQF(4) (or TCNQ) gave a single crystal of (NMe(4)(+). TCNQF(4)(-.)) 1/2TCNQF(4) (or TCNQ). The crystal is composed of alternating TCNQF(4) (or TCNQ)/TCNQF(4)(-.) and NMe(4)(+) ion layers, and the TCNQF(4) (or TCNQ)/TCNQF(4)(-.) layer adopts a unique packing structure, in which each pair of two TCNQF(4)(-.) molecules is arranged in a completely perpendicular manner to each of one TCNQF(4) (or TCNQ) molecule. The similar TCNQF(4) (or TCNQ)/TCNQF(4)(-.) mixed salt was not obtained in use of NEt(4)(+). TCNQF(4)(-.) at all.
